## Onboarding: Auditrace Log Viewer

As the security reviewer, you'll use Auditrace daily to inspect access events across the Halloway platform. Every query you run is itself logged; filters persist per session, and exports require a second approver from the Mirefield compliance rotation. Start by verifying the tamper-evidence seal on the current log segment. To open the sealed reviewer workspace for the first time, enter the recovery passphrase:

unlock words, fawig-bagef: olidor-holir-istox-holath-tamys-quenion-giliel

Ticket: Slimmed image breaks runtime on Pellarc build agents.

Repro steps:
1. Build the hollowed image with the strip-layers profile enabled.
2. Push to the staging registry and deploy to the canary pool.
3. Container exits with a missing shared-library error within ten seconds.

Expected: parity with the full image. Actual: crash loop. Suspect the trim step removes the resolver libs. To pull the failing image from the staging registry, authenticate with the token below.

session JWT of tawip-kajog = eyJhbGciOiJIUzI1NiIsInR5cCI6IkpXVCJ9.eyJzdWIiOiI2dKYGGIn0.afsnASii

## Insurance Renewal — Managers Only

The board should note that Varneth Holdings' property and liability cover renews at the end of Q2. Our broker, Quillmere Risk Partners, has indicated a premium increase of roughly 12%, driven by the Darrowfield warehouse expansion and revised flood mapping in the Kestrel Vale region. Marta Ollenby is reviewing alternative quotes before committing. A decision is required at the next board sitting, as renewal terms relate directly to the confidential note below.

confidential, tafop-kajop: Only 7 of the 140 pilot accounts renewed Druael, so a churn review is set for October 1.

// SECURITY REVIEW NOTE: extract-strings.py walks the Lintaro UI tree and
// pulls translatable literals into catalog files. It executes no user input;
// paths are allowlisted below. The constant caps file size to prevent
// pathological parse times. Any change to EXTRACT_MAX_BYTES needs sign-off
// from the Verrowline platform team, since oversized catalogs broke the
// Kestrel release pipeline twice. The extraction run is pinned to the token below.

pipeline stamp: htk4_66df